i have suddenly started having trouble with my toshiba DVD-ROM SD-R2312 drive on my presario 1500 notebook. the "add hardware wizard" which a help menu suggested is telling me that the driver for this hardware is corrupted or missing, is this likely to be the case? if so is there any danger of a downloadable version of this driver (ive scoured the windows, toshiba, and hp websites but to no avail)?

the drive is listed as installed in the "add hardware wizard" but does not appear in any lists (such as "My Computer") and does not read any discs, although it can be heard spinning the discs when inserted. is this more likely to be a hardware problem and is there anything else you can suggest?

solved

problem solved. sent a distress call to a tech support address from the toshiba website. against all probability i got a helpful response which directed me to a microsoft support website.

from there i followed the instructions, i had to delete the upper and lower filter items from a certain key in the registry editor. heres a transcript of my correspondence with toshiba:

Hello,

If you have a conflict with the CD/DVD Drive and the Error Code is 19, 31,
39 or 41 then go to the following Microsoft web site and follow the
instructions.

http://support.microsoft.com/default...b;EN-US;314060
